▎ 摘  要

Using the Monte Carlo simulation, we have studied the phase diagrams and the hysteresis behaviors of a single layer Ising nanographene with next-nearest neighbors coupling J (2) and four-spin interaction J (4) in the presence of a crystal field D and applied magnetic field h. It can emphasize that, for appropriate system parameters, the nanographene can exhibit a new phenomenon manifested in the emergence of an antiferromagnetic phase sandwiched between two ferromagnetic ones. Concerning the hysteresis behavior, the system can present a multiple hysteresis loops.
